What is network monitoring?

A Network Monitoring job involves overseeing an organization's IT infrastructure to ensure network performance, security, and uptime. Professionals use monitoring tools to detect issues such as downtime, slow connections, or security threats. They analyze traffic patterns, troubleshoot problems, and escalate critical issues to the appropriate teams. The role requires knowledge of networking protocols, monitoring software, and incident response procedures. Effective network monitoring helps maintain optimal connectivity and prevent costly disruptions.

What does a typical day look like for someone working in network monitoring?

A typical day in network monitoring involves actively checking network performance dashboards, responding to alerts, analyzing traffic patterns, and troubleshooting issues to prevent or minimize downtime. Professionals often collaborate with network engineers, cybersecurity teams, and IT support staff to quickly resolve incidents and implement improvements. The role may include documenting unusual activities, coordinating planned maintenance, and participating in team meetings to review performance metrics. This environment is dynamic, requiring quick thinking and adaptability to keep vital organizational systems running smoothly.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in network monitoring, and why are they important?

Excelling in Network Monitoring requires strong analytical skills, a solid understanding of networking protocols, and a relevant degree or technical certification such as CompTIA Network+ or Cisco CCNA. Experience with network monitoring tools like SolarWinds, Nagios, or Wireshark is typically expected. Attention to detail, problem-solving ability, and effective communication are essential soft skills for this role. These qualifications are vital for quickly identifying and resolving issues, maintaining network stability, and ensuring seamless organizational operations.
